Alright folks, we all know Skyrim can be a bit of a memory hog sometimes, but who wants to roll around in a basic vanilla world when there are some sweet lightweight mods out there? Here’s a few underrated gems that won’t obliterate your save files:

1. **Static Mesh Improvement Mod** – Cleans up the visuals without making your system sweat.

2. **Realistic Water Two** – For those who wanna make their rivers look so good you might just want to take a swim... just kidding, don’t do that.

3. **Alternate Start – Live Another Life** – Spice up your game with a different beginning and skip the boring Helgen intro. Trust me, it’s way better.

4. **Immersive Citizens** – Makes NPCs feel less like cardboard cutouts and more like actual people. I mean, who doesn’t want their game world to feel alive?

5. **SkyUI** – A UI overhaul that improves the game menus without weighing it down. Seriously, who doesn’t hate the default interface?

Good list, NickNasty. SkyUI is definitely a must-have for anyone who hates the vanilla menus. I’d add "Unofficial Skyrim Patch" too—doesn't really hit performance but fixes tons of bugs without drama. And for lightweight but immersive, "Enhanced Blood Textures" is subtle but adds a bit more grit without overheating your rig. Keep the recs coming!
